Holts Summit, Mo. - The Central Methodist Men's Golf program earned a third-place finish at the Railwood Invitational earlier this week at Railwood Golf Course in Holts Summit, Mo.
The two-day tournament included 83 golfers from 10 different institutions.
As a team, CMU compiled a two-day total of 590 to land in the top three. Host William Woods won the invite with a score of 581 followed by Lincoln University (588). Central's B team placed 10th with a two-round score of 643.
Sophomore Cole Wiese won his first tournament of the fall after shooting a two-round total of 139 to place first. He was two under in the first round, before firing off a single round of 69 in the second.
Cylas Worley also landed in the top five, tying for fourth with a two-round score of 144.
Other golfers competing for the Eagles included Carter Jackson (23rd - 154), Garrett Rikel (T30th - 156), Kyle Fitzpatrick (T30th - 156), John Howle (T42nd - 160), Zachary Krantz (T47th - 162), Brock Jenkins (T51st - 163), Keenan James (T51st - 163), Jackson Hackett (57th - 164), Travis Allen (80th - 194), and Hayden Deweese (82nd - 206).
Central will compete in their final fall tournament at the Columbia Cougar Invitational beginning Monday, Oct. 28 at the Columbia Country Club in Columbia, Mo.
